Why Clarksburg Homes Are Different
Clarksburg sits measurably cooler than lower Montgomery County, which extends the heating season and accelerates freeze-thaw damage to masonry. The bigger factor is housing stock: explosive growth in the 2000s and 2010s packed ZIP 20871 with thousands of NVR/Ryan Homes and NVHomes properties built with zero-clearance prefabricated fireboxes. Those units are now 15-20 years old, squarely inside the typical 20-25-year failure window. Entire streets share identical fireplace models, so when one fails, we know what to check on every neighbor’s unit.

Mortar Repointing
The older masonry near Clarksburg’s historic village core takes a beating from extra freeze-thaw cycles at this elevation. Water seeps into mortar joints, freezes overnight, and opens gaps that let more water in. Our repointing removes deteriorated mortar to proper depth and replaces it with color-matched, professional-grade mortar formulated for Maryland’s climate swings. Prefab Firebox Panel Replacement
The zero-clearance metal fireboxes installed by NVR/Ryan Homes and NVHomes throughout Clarksburg Village and Arora Hills are entering their replacement window. We inspect for warped panels, cracked refractory liners, and UL-listing compliance issues that homeowners rarely know to check. Creosote Removal
Clarksburg’s cooler Piedmont winters and air-quality restrictions create a perfect storm for stage-2 creosote. Homeowners burn heavily on cold nights, let the flue cool completely, then burn again - a stop-start cycle that deposits hard, glazed buildup standard brushing won’t remove. Gas Fireplace Service
Gas fireplaces in Clarksburg’s 2000s-era homes often suffer from failed thermopiles, clogged burner ports, and cracked ceramic logs. Many homeowners switched to gas or run their units more heavily than designed due to wood-burning restrictions. Refractory Panel Replacement
The factory-made fireboxes in Clarksburg Village and Arora Hills were built with refractory panels rated for roughly 20-25 years. We’re now seeing widespread cracking as these units age, which compromises the firebox’s ability to contain heat and protect surrounding combustibles. Liner Replacement for Prefabricated Fireplaces
This is where Clarksburg’s housing stock gets specific. The zero-clearance prefab fireplaces throughout Clarksburg Village, Arora Hills, and Snowden Farm use listed liner systems that cannot be repaired with generic parts. When the original liner corrodes, replacement requires UL-listed components matched to the exact firebox model. Montgomery County requires permits for structural chimney modifications and liner replacements, but not for routine cleaning and inspection. We handle permit coordination for any job that requires it, and we know the county’s inspection schedule so your project isn’t delayed. The National Fire Protection Association recommends annual inspection for all chimney systems, and sweeping when creosote buildup exceeds 1/8 inch. In Clarksburg, the extended heating season at this elevation and the compressed burning patterns from air-quality restrictions mean most wood-burning homeowners need sweeping every year, sometimes more frequently.
